Transaction e7577b4645ee6ba6042a6dbca75e671f79707020a3de2707b7fc36b5096f1c08

1 Input
2 Outputs
  • e7577b4645ee6ba6042a6dbca75e671f79707020a3de2707b7fc36b5096f1c08:0
  • value  22615204
    address  1CCmXrpiKzxiY2CZtvBDUWhNFEfv9snwzG
  • e7577b4645ee6ba6042a6dbca75e671f79707020a3de2707b7fc36b5096f1c08:1
  • value  10655073
    address  1DeeACNngTqGcbhuXnhVa6R73R9Td9wWtA